This original fossil tooth of a nurse shark (Ginglymostoma) comes from the Eocene – an epoch when the seas were populated by a due diversity of sharks. The nurse shark is one of the oldest and most persistent shark lineages on our planet: calm, patient, and virtually unchanged for millions of years.
